MAS Financial Services  (NSE:MASFIN) Change In Receivables Explanation

1. Accounts Receivable are created when a customer has received a product but has not yet paid for that product. Days Sales Outstanding measures of the average number of days that a company takes to collect revenue after a sale has been made. It is a financial ratio that illustrates how well a company's Accounts Receivable are being managed.

MAS Financial Services's Days Sales Outstanding for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2025 is calculated as:

Days Sales Outstanding
=Accounts Receivable/Revenue*Days in Period
=46.7/3961.1*91
=1.08

2. In Ben Graham's calculation of liquidation value, MAS Financial Services's accounts receivable are only considered to be worth 75% of book value:

MAS Financial Services's liquidation value for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2025 is calculated as:

Liquidation Value
=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ities-Total Liabilities+(0.75 * Accounts Receivable)+(0.5 * Total Inventories)
=11414.1-95485.4+0.75 * 46.7+0.5 * 0
=-84,036

MAS Financial Services Ltd operates as a non-banking financial company. It is mainly in the retail business, comprising Micro, small, and medium enterprises, two-wheelers, three-wheelers, and multi-utility vehicles loans to individual borrowers and loans to microfinance institutions and other non-banking financial companies. It focuses on the lower-income and middle-income groups of society, spread across urban, semi-urban, and rural areas, including formal and informal sectors.
